How much do associate scientist chemist j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 13, 2026, the average hourly pay for associate scientist chemist in the United States is $27.89,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$23.32 and $30.77 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

JOB TITLE: Associate Scientist

REPORTS TO: Senior Scientist, Research and Development  

Job Summary:  Vibrant Ingredients seeks an Associate Scientist, who will support laboratory operations and product/process development activities under the direction of Senior Scientists. This role is ideal for an early-career scientist eager to grow technical expertise, gain hands-on lab experience, and contribute to innovative clean-label ingredient solutions. 

Skills, Traits, & Competencies: 

  • Familiarity with Good Laboratory Practices, Good Manufacturing Practices and sanitary sample handling
  • Limited knowledge of a range of process technologies including but not limited to fermentation, extraction, separation, evaporation, and drying. 
  • Clear, concise communication, organization, and record-keeping skills. 
  • Curious, quick learner, self-motivated, and has an aptitude for problem-solving 

Key Duties and Responsibilities: 

  • Perform laboratory testing and experiments following SOPs, GLPs, and GMPs
  • Prepare reagents, samples, and solutions for development and customer projects
  • Support data collection, documentation, and reporting of test results
  • Maintain lab equipment, instrumentation, and workspaces
  • Assist with chemical inventory, storage, and waste management
  • Cross-train in sensory evaluation and analytical testing techniques
  • Communicate findings and issues clearly with lab and operations teams
  • Maintain a clean, organized, and safety-focused work environment
  • Support trade show and customer sample preparation
  • Flexibility to occasionally work night shifts based on project needs 
  • Limited travel to trade shows and other sites

    Minimum Qualifications:
  • Bachelor’s degree or higher preferably in Food science/Chemistry/Microbiology from a reputable school
  • Experience working in lab environment preferred
  • Strong analytical, organizational, and mathematical skills
